Output e2ae5daa036fb1328fd0d97bbbebefcdd9e771a2c0dfd6ac9d27d0a1fc848280:0

value
663900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e620e58d97a4818723ad37202b9998b4c9ff8681 OP_EQUALVERIFY OP_CHECKSIG
address
1MyoppkHbdPnjswkzWkZHikLYkPLuJ7XyB
transaction
e2ae5daa036fb1328fd0d97bbbebefcdd9e771a2c0dfd6ac9d27d0a1fc848280
confirmations
334460
spent
true